A guided trip to a dark-sky spot outside the city, with a guide experienced in reading aurora forecasts to maximise your chances of a sighting.
See the city the way locals do — a guided cycling tour through Hupisaaret Park, the waterfront and the historic centre.
Experience Finland's national institution firsthand, often paired with a cold-water plunge — a genuinely essential Finnish cultural experience.
A guided introduction to Oulu Cathedral, the Kauppatori market square, and the Toripolliisi statue — a good first stop for orientation.
Guided visits to the year's headline exhibitions and installations as part of Oulu's European Capital of Culture programme — check current listings for what's showing.
Explore the forests and frozen landscapes around Oulu on snowshoes or skis — a classic Finnish winter activity, suitable for beginners with a guide.
Try traditional ice fishing on a frozen lake near Oulu, with equipment and guidance provided — a quintessential Finnish winter activity.
Paddle the waters near Nallikari Beach during the extended summer daylight — a peaceful way to experience Oulu's famous midnight sun.
Venture beyond the city to the surrounding rural region — forests, lakes and a quieter, more traditional side of Finland.
